The Jig of Jigs

Every once in while you come across a lure that is so good and works in so many applications that you just can’t believe it. In my quest to tie the perfect jig we came up with the AGS jig and it has become that lure that just works for Steelhead when most other things won’t. We started out with our two favorite colors, Pink and Chartreuse and started to figure out how to put the two colors together in an attractive combo. After several attempts with different materials and combos we came up with the AGS Jig.

The materials needed to tie the jig are as follows:

1/8 or ¼ oz jig head                            Black

#1 or 1/0 limerick                                bend hook

Thread                                                Black

Tail                                                      6 strands of Pearl Crystal flash

Rear ½ body                                       Chartreuse Cross Cut Rabbit

Front ½ body                                       Pink Cross Cut Rabbit 

To tie the jig insert hook into a vise. Next wrap thread on back third of hook and tie in tail section with tail roughly the length of the hook. Next secure the chartreuse rabbit and wrap half way towards the jig head. Next tie in pink rabbit and continue to warp towards the head with the pink rabbit tying off right next to the jig head. Whip finish to finish jig.

 To fish the jig we use a 4” dink float a ½ oz egg sinker slid on the line and then tie in a #7 barrel swivel. Below the swivel tie in 18 to 24 inches of leader material and tie on the jig. Adjust your jig so that floats 12 to 20 inches above the bottom of the river and then let it float with the current down the stream along likely looking holding water in search of steelhead. As your fishing your float make sure are mending the line to ensure your getting a drag free float.

The best conditions to fish the AGS jig is when the river has that perfect steelhead green color and as the water drops into the clear low water conditions that most steelheaders have such tough time catching fish in.
